How to get through airport security fast when traveling to Boston
If you like the thought of spending more time at the airport bars and restaurants and less time moving through security on your way to Boston, follow these handy tips:

  • Be sure you know the whereabouts of your boarding pass and passport. You don't want to hold up the line when you're asked to present them.
  • It's helpful to know that metal belt buckles can set off the body scanner's alarms. If you're wearing one, you may be asked to place it in a tray before proceeding.
  • Digital cameras, laptops and other electronic devices must be placed in a bin to be X-rayed.
  • When you get to the security checkpoint, you'll be asked to put all creams, liquids and gels in a separate tray for scanning. Make sure they're all stored in containers no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and sealed in a clear zip-lock bag.
  • Think about the type of footwear you want to travel in. Slippers are awesome because they're a piece of cake to step out of when you're at the security checkpoint. Try wearing a pair on your next journey!
  • Pack any pocketknives or other pointy items inside your checked luggage. Airport security won't permit these on the plane.

Transportation from BOS

Once your airfare to Boston flight touches down, you are going to want to make your way to your accommodations as quickly and smoothly as possible. There are many great hotels near BOS, and with the city's fantastic transportation system, it's easy to get to them all. Free Massport shuttle buses are available at every terminal, which will take you to the Blue line or Silver line subway system or to the commuter Ferry station that will take you to locations throughout the Harbor area. If you're loaded down with luggage or staying further away from Logan International, you can find a rental car at BOS or catch a cab at a taxi station located outside of each terminal.

Things to Do Near BOS

Between Boston, Cambridge, and the surrounding area, there are more than enough attractions to fill even the busiest of vacation schedules. However, we would be remiss if we didn’t let you know about a few fun things to do near the airport. Think of them as a small bowl of “chowdah” to serve as an appetizer for the rest of your stay:

  • Faneuil Hall: This historical meeting space was once the venue for famous speeches from Samuel Adams. It is now a marketplace with stores and restaurants where you can purchase, among other things, a pint of Samuel Adams Boston Lager.
  • Newbury Street: This hip strip of shops and bistros in the Back bay is a welcome diversion after a long day of traveling. Stretch your legs while walking amongst boutiques, galleries, and cafés.
  • Museums: Just across Boston Harbor from the airport, you’ll find a host of interesting and entertaining attractions such as the New England Aquarium, the Institute of Contemporary Art, and Boston Children’s Museum.

Experience Boston

The city of Boston has a thriving arts and cultural scene and is home to one of the top-ranked ballet companies in the world. You can catch a Shakespeare romance, a famous dramatic opera, or a comedic performance from one of the many symphony orchestras clustered in the Washington Street Theater District. If you’re more into athletics than the arts, catch a Red Sox game at Fenway Park or watch the Patriots battle it out at nearby Gillette Stadium. Historical sights abound along the downtown Freedom Trail that will take you past 15 Revolutionary-era landmarks. Take a stroll across the quad at the Harvard University and Massachusetts Institute of Technology campuses in Cambridge for a truly inspiring day trip.
